Requirements for the 60 Days Visa

Planning to apply for your Dubai visa? Here’s what you’ll usually need:

  • Valid Passport – Your passport should have at least 6 months of validity left.

  • Recent Photograph – A clear passport-size photo with a white background.

  • Visa Application Form – No worries here, we’ll guide you through filling it out correctly to boost your chances of approval.

  • Return Flight Ticket – In some cases, you may be asked for a confirmed return ticket (depends on your departure country/airport).

  • Accommodation Details – Either a hotel booking or the address of the relative/friend hosting you in Dubai.

  • Travel Plan – A brief outline of why you’re visiting and your intended activities.

  • Proof of Funds – Evidence that you have sufficient money to support your stay.
